Frequently asked questions

What is One Madison Avenue's energy grade?

One Madison Avenue did not report an ENERGY STAR score in its 2024 disclosure, but its site energy-use intensity was 47.3 kBtu/ft².

How much energy does One Madison Avenue use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 47.3 kBtu/ft² (120.5 kBtu/ft² source) across 1,339,997 sq ft, including 15,892,391 kWh of electricity and 91,508 therms of natural gas.

What are One Madison Avenue's carbon emissions?

One Madison Avenue reported 6,727 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(5.0 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
